A helicopter is ascending vertically with a constant speed of 6 meters per second relative to the ground. 

At the immediate the helicopter is 60 meters above the ground it releases a package. 

What is the magnitude and direction of the velocity of the package, relative to the ground, the instant the package is released by the helicopter?

 

Ans- 6 Meters/second up
